其中我们最常用的中断是复位中断和 IRQ 中断。 实际上Cortex A架构是不可能只有这么少的中断,Cortex-A 内核 CPU 的所有外部中断都属于IQR 中断,当任意一个外部中断发生的时候都会触发 IRQ 中断。在 IRQ 中断服务函数里面就可以读取指定的寄存器来判断发生的具体是什么中断,进而根据具体的中断做出相应的处理,如下图:...
处理器核心缓存内存中断控制器总线接口电源管理 从架构图中可以看出,ARM Cortex-A系列处理器主要由以下几个部分组成: 处理器核心:处理器核心是ARM Cortex-A系列处理器的核心部分,负责执行指令。 缓存:缓存用于存储处理器核心经常访问的数据,以提高处理器的执行效率。 内存:内存是处理器存储数据和程序的地方。 中断控制...
Cortex-A8:ARMv7-A 架构下的单核处理器,凭借高能效表现,广泛应用于早期智能手机和消费电子设备中。 Cortex-A9:ARM 的第一款支持多核的处理器,为多任务处理提供了更强的性能。 Cortex-A53:这是 ARM 首款基于ARMv8-A架构的 64 位处理器,作为低功耗设计的代表,成为许多移动设备中的小核。Cortex-A53 凭借其出色...
Cortex-A时钟架构 Cortex-A 时钟系统 源时钟 进入控制器的时钟源头一般有两种:一个是RTC时钟,一个是外部时钟。 其中RTC时钟频率一般为:32.768KHz。外部时钟频率24M。 具体的外围电路: IMX6U的外设有很多,不同的外设需要不同的时钟。I.MX6U内部有7组时钟。而7组时钟都是来自24M晶振。具体的7组PLL如下所示: 图...
architecture,第二个是哈佛架构Princetion architecture。这两种架构之间的主要区别在于,在冯·诺依曼架构...
意法半导体终于拥抱Cortex-A架构发布STM32MP1 MPU 提起意法半导体(STMicroelectronics,简称ST),电子圈的应该是无人不知吧,大家在产品开发中多多少少肯定接触过ST家的产品,现在一提起意法半导体ST,老wu马上就会联想到他家的STM32和STM8系列MCU,这几年MCU业务也让ST赚的盆满钵满,特别是2017共享单车的火爆,几大...
Cortex-A架构版本越高,性能越强 后者则属于CPU中的“小核”,Cortex-A73或更早期的大核都会与Cortex-A53搭配,从Cortex-A75开始则与Cortex-A55“联姻”,短期内ARM还没有更新效能级核心架构的计划。 基于Cortex的半定制化架构 芯片商在拿到ARM原生Cortex-A的架构后,可以对其进行一定程度的改造,从而实现更高性能、更多...
而意法半导体是另一个在中国本土大获成功的MCU厂家,但其在十年前还是个无足轻重的小弟,时间回到2006年,一家名为Luminary流明诺瑞的创业公司大胆地推出基于ARM Cortex-M3核的MCU,对于ARM家的Cortex-M3架构,当时的大牌MCU公司并不太感冒,应者廖廖无几,只有ST在2007年推出了STM32系列。但随后,Cortex-M3产品的发展...
ARM在五月的ARM Tech Day上,发布了一个全新的架构:Cortex-A76。和近期所有命名为“7x”的架构一样的是,Cortex-A76是一款主打高性能的大核心产品。实际上,这款全新的高性能架构并不是那么简单,它有可能将ARM带入一个全新的市场,向从未正面交锋的对手发起冲击。来自奥斯汀家族的高性能移动架构 在本刊《移动...
最近Arm公布最新的产品架构,与以往不同的是这一次Arm推出了2种Arm处理器,一款基于标准路线的Cortex-A78,另外一款是大家没有想到的Cortex-X1,实际上二者都是均基于上一代Cortex-A77而来,只是二者具有不同的设计目标,其中Cortex-A78追求效率,而Cortex-X1纯粹的追求性能。Arm Cortex-A78:追求效率 按照Arm的...